随着区块链技术的快速发展,以太坊已成为最流行的智能合约平台之一。在以太坊生态系统中,链上钱包扮演着至关...
在区块链技术日益发展的今天,以太坊作为一个开源平台,允许开发者创建和部署智能合约,吸引了大量用户和开发者。以太坊钱包则成为了用户与这些合约交互的重要工具。本指南将帮助你深入理解如何在以太坊钱包中添加合约,包括所需工具、步骤以及常见问题等。
以太坊是一种开源的区块链平台,允许用户创建去中心化的应用(Crypto DApps)和智能合约。智能合约是运行在以太坊区块链上的自动执行协议,允许用户在无需中介的情况下直接进行交易或互动。
智能合约的创建和执行都依赖于以太坊的平台。它使用一种叫做Solidity的编程语言,具备丰富的功能,如资产转移、投票、众筹等多种应用场景。
在进行以太坊合约的添加和管理之前,选择一个合适的钱包显得至关重要。市场上有各种类型的钱包,包括硬件钱包、软件钱包和在线钱包。
硬件钱包如Ledger Nano S和Trezor被认为是最安全的选择,因为它们将密钥存储在离线设备中。软件钱包则可以在桌面或移动设备上使用,比如MetaMask和MyEtherWallet,它们通常更方便,适合日常使用。在线钱包则允许用户通过浏览器直接访问,例如Coinbase或Binance。
为了在以太坊钱包中添加合约,通常需要按照以下步骤进行:
每个钱包的界面和功能功能略有不同,但整体流程基本一致。确保你从可信来源获取合约地址。
以下是一些常见的问题及其详细解答,帮助进一步理解如何在以太坊钱包中操作合约。
在选择合约地址时,确保其来自可靠的来源非常重要。可以通过以下几种方式确认合约地址的安全性:
确保在操作过程中始终保持谨慎,避免因信息不对称而导致资金损失。
添加合约后,用户可以通过以太坊钱包与合约进行多种交互,如调用合约的方法、发送以太币等。具体步骤如下:
确保对所进行的互动明确各种风险,尤其是在转账资金时要确认地址及金额。
与智能合约的交互通常是不可逆的,特别是资金的转移。然而,用户可以采取一些措施来管理这些交易:
通过这些方法,你可以更好地管理与合约之间的交互过程。
投资智能合约时,用户需考虑多个因素以降低风险:
做充分的调查研究并利用可用的工具、信息可以帮助你做出更明智的投资决策。
总结来说,在以太坊钱包中添加合约的过程虽然可以显得复杂,但通过合理的步骤和审慎的选择,可以有效降低风险并获得相应的收益。不论是作为开发者还是用户,深入了解智能合约及其操作指南都是我们迈向区块链世界的重要一步。